How Our Window Leak Water Removal Process Works
Our process is designed to be efficient, effective, and minimally invasive. We’ll work quickly to contain the damage, extract the water, and dry the affected area. Our technicians will use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and ensure that your home is completely dry before we leave.
Step 1: Assessment and Containment
We’ll begin by assessing the extent of the damage and containing the affected area to prevent further water flow. This step is crucial in preventing secondary damage and ensuring a smooth restoration process.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Using industrial-grade pumps and extractors, we’ll remove as much water as possible from the affected area. This step is critical in preventing mold growth and further damage.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use specialized equipment to dry the affected area, including industrial-grade drying fans and dehumidifiers. This step is essential in preventing mold growth and ensuring your home is completely dry.
Step 4: Moisture Detection and Removal
Our technicians will use moisture meters to detect any hidden moisture in the affected area. We’ll then use specialized equipment to remove any remaining moisture, ensuring your home is completely dry.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Cleaning
Once the restoration process is complete, we’ll conduct a final inspection to ensure your home is completely dry and free of any remaining moisture. We’ll also clean and disinfect the affected area to prevent mold growth.

Warning Signs You Need Window Leak Water Removal
Catching water damage early is crucial in preventing costly repairs and ensuring your safety. Here are some warning signs you shouldn’t ignore: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, musty odors in your home can show hidden moisture and mold growth. If you notice persistent odors, it’s essential to investigate the source and address it immediately.
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ls
Water stains on ceilings or walls can be a sign of a more significant issue. If you notice water stains, it’s crucial to investigate the source and address it before it causes further damage.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ice your flooring is compromised, it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.
Unusual Sounds or Creaks
Unusual sounds or creaks in your home can show hidden moisture or structural damage. If you notice unusual sounds or creaks, it’s crucial to investigate the source and address it immediately.
Visible Water Leaks
Visible water leaks around windows, doors, or pipes can be a sign of a more significant issue. If you notice visible water leaks, it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.
Discoloration or Fading
Discoloration or fading on walls, ceilings, or floors can be a sign of water damage. If you notice discoloration or fading, it’s crucial to investigate the source and address it immediately.

Window Leak Water Removal Cost in Colleyville, TX
The cost of window leak water remov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Colleyville, TX.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of the service: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Assessment and Containment | $100-$500 | Severity of damage and size of affected area |
| Water Extraction | $500-$2,500 | Amount of water and complexity of the job |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$500-$2,000 | Size of affected area and type of equipment needed |
| Moisture Detection and Removal | $200-$1,000 | Complexity of the job and type of equipment needed |
| Final Inspection and Cleaning | $100-$500 | Severity of damage and size of affected area |

Common Questions About Window Leak Water Removal
Will Insurance Cover Window Leak Water Removal?
Yes, most insurance policies cover water damage caused by window leaks. But, it’s essential to check your policy and contact your insurance provider to confirm coverage.
How Long Does Window Leak Water Removal Take?
The duration of the service depends on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the type of equipment needed. Typically, it takes 3-5 days to complete the restoration process.
Is Window Leak Water Removal a Health Risk?
Yes, water damage can lead to mold growth, which is a health risk. Our team takes every precaution to ensure your safety and prevent mold growth during the restoration process.
Can I Prevent Window Leaks?
Yes, you can prevent window leaks by regularly inspecting your windows, checking for signs of wear and tear, and addressing any issues quickly. Also, consider installing window seals or replacing old windows to prevent leaks.
Do I Need to Move Out During the Restoration Process?
It’s not usually necessary to move out during the restoration process. But, our team will work with you to find out the best course of action to ensure your safety and comfort.
